Attractions

  • Vaison-la-Romaine Roman Ruins: Located in Vaison La Romaine, this archaeological site showcases well-preserved Roman ruins, including a Roman theater, houses, and an ancient bridge.
  • Mont Ventoux: Known as the "Giant of Provence," Mont Ventoux is a famous mountain in the region. Visitors can enjoy hiking, cycling, and breathtaking panoramic views from its summit.
  • Château de Grignan: Situated in the charming village of Grignan, this Renaissance castle offers visitors a glimpse into the past with its well-preserved architecture, beautiful gardens, and stunning views of the surrounding countryside.
  • Dentelles de Montmirail: This picturesque mountain range near Vaison La Romaine is popular among hikers, rock climbers, and nature enthusiasts. Its unique jagged peaks and scenic trails make it a perfect spot for outdoor activities.
  • Cathédrale Notre-Dame de Nazareth: Located in Vaison La Romaine, this historic cathedral dates back to the 11th century. It features a mix of architectural styles and houses several notable artworks, making it a must-visit for history and art lovers.
  • Orange Roman Theatre: Situated in the nearby town of Orange, this well-preserved Roman theater is a UNESCO World Heritage site. Visitors can explore its impressive structure, admire its intricate carvings, and even watch live performances during the summer months.
  • Avignon's Palais des Papes: A short drive from Vaison La Romaine, the Palais des Papes is a remarkable Gothic palace that served as the residence of several popes during the 14th century. It offers guided tours, showcasing its grand halls, chapels, and stunning views of the city.
  • Gorges de l'Ardèche: About an hour's drive from Vaison La Romaine, these dramatic limestone gorges are a paradise for outdoor enthusiasts. Visitors can go canoeing or kayaking through the crystal-clear waters, marvel at the stunning natural arches, and enjoy picnicking along the riverbanks.
  • Pont du Gard: Located near Remoulins, this ancient Roman aqueduct is an engineering marvel and a UNESCO World Heritage site. Visitors can explore its well-preserved arches, walk across the bridge, and learn about its historical significance at the on-site museum. 10. Saint-Paul-Trois-Châteaux: A charming medieval town near Vaison La Romaine, Saint-Paul-Trois-Châteaux is known for its well-preserved city walls, ancient cathedral, and quaint streets lined with shops and cafes. Visitors can wander through its historic center and soak in the medieval atmosphere.
